c 函式指標引用問題

2021-09-13 13:41:16 字數 314 閱讀 1726

定義了乙個名字叫p的函式,它接收兩個int型別的引數和乙個指向int的指標(位址)引數,並返回乙個int引數

定義了乙個名字為p的指標(位址),它所指向的函式名字可以用*p表示,該函式接收兩個int型別的引數和乙個指向int的指標(位址)引數,並返回乙個int引數。

《此為指向int的指標》
定義了乙個名字為p的函式,它接收兩個int型別的引數和乙個指向int的指標(位址)引數,返回乙個指向int的指標(位址)

定義了乙個名字為p 的函式,它接收兩個int型別的引數和乙個對於int型別的引用,返回乙個對於int型別的引用

C 函式傳遞引用指標引數問題

僅作為參考 記錄 函式如果直接傳遞指標,如呼叫init linklist l l的初始指向為null,對l進行賦值,l指標不在指向null,而是指向new linklist 後的位址,但是無法對傳入的實參進行修改,l仍然指向null 這裡指標的傳遞仍然為值傳遞 初始化鍊錶 status init l...

c 引用 指標

1.引用的作用 給變數起乙個別名,是c 對c的擴充。原名和別名有相同的位址,根本上就是同乙個東西,只是名字不一樣。c 的引用機制主要是為了用作函式引數,增強函式傳遞資料的能力,比如swap函式,引用就是為了直接修改實參。2.宣告方式 int a int b a 緊跟在資料型別後,即為引用宣告符,其他...

C 引用 指標

1.引用的概念及用法 引用 引用不是定義乙個新的變數,而是給乙個已經定義的變數重新起乙個別名。例如 int b a b是a的引用,即b是a的別名。引用的特點 a.乙個變數可取多個別名 b.引用必須初始化 int b 不知道b是誰的別名 c.引用只能在初始化的時候引用一次,不能改變為再引用其他的變數 ...